Performance Management in the Mid-Market

In today's talent-scarce economy, one of the most fear inducing challenges facing business leaders is getting a handle on employee performance; how to better understand the composition and productivity of their workforce, and more importantly, how to attract, motivate, develop and retain star performers. The urgency of doing this well is even more critical for mid-market enterprises - especially fast growth organizations. Here, the ability to jump past the competition into larger markets often depends on the performance of a key set of teams and even individuals. These companies need enterprise level tools and strategies, like the ones used by their Fortune 1000 counterparts, but without the complexity, price tag, or lengthy implementation schedules. They need practical help now.

This learning track looks at the tools and techniques that enable employee performance management: goal alignment and tracking, 360 degree multi rater assessments, employee appraisals, performance journals, executive dashboards, and others. It also looks at the ways in which these link to other key areas, such as: organizational development, compensation, career transition and succession planning. Case studies will specifically target the employee performance challenges faced by mid-market enterprises, and will focus on identifying practical ways to make big advances, quickly.

When properly managed, goals are strategic tools to gain the maximum output from the collective contributions of all individuals in an organization. Goals direct use of time, attention, effort, and resources. They help to ensure that everybody in the boat is rowing in the same direction. When individuals understand how their efforts connect to others' and the goals of the organization, they feel more valued and appreciated. They are more likely to be engaged in their work and perceive it to be more meaningful. Aligned goals synchronize the strokes each individual makes to race across the finish line.
